Microwave hydrodiffusion and gravity: a green extraction technology for phenyle...

Sousa, Ana Sofia; Sousa, Sérgio; Silva, Inês V.; Reis, Celso A.; Coscueta, Ezequiel R.; Pintado, Maria Manuela

Watercress is a cruciferous vegetable and the primary natural source of phenylethyl isothiocyanate (PEITC), a powerful health-promoting agent. Conventional extraction of PEITC relies on harmful solvents, which limits sustainability. This study introduces a novel, solvent-free method—microwave hydrodiffusion and gravity (MHG)—to extract PEITC from watercress by-products (WCBP). Results showed that freezing WCBP ...

Phenylethyl isothiocyanate: a bioactive agent for gastrointestinal health

Coscueta, Ezequiel R.; Sousa, Ana Sofia; Reis, Celso A.; Pintado, Maria Manuela

The incidence of gastrointestinal pathologies (cancer in particular) has increased progressively, with considerable morbidity and mortality, and a high economic impact on the healthcare system. The dietary intake of natural phytochemicals with certain bioactive properties has shown therapeutic and preventive effects on these pathologies. This includes the cruciferous vegetable derivative phenylethyl isothiocyan...


Whey protein-based hydrogels as phenylethyl isothiocyanate delivery systems

Sousa, Ana Sofia; Coscueta, Ezequiel R.; Reis, Celso A.; Pintado, Manuela

Phenylethyl isothiocyanate (PEITC), a glucosinolate hydrolysis product, is a bioactive compound present in some cruciferous vegetables, namely watercress, with interesting bioactivities such as anticancer, antioxidant and anti- inflammatory. Indeed, this phytochemical has been studied for its potential preventive and therapeutic effects on chronic diseases such as cancer1. Although PEITC is a promising health-p...
